I looked at your timeline. Filed in June - Interview in August. You actually got your interview quickly. :rolleyes: Usually the EAD is approved within 90 days of filing and sent before the interview date is set or while one is waiting to go to the interview. It took a lot longer for you to get EAD - 6 months :eek: It may be your AOS is caught up in the "name check or background check process" There shouldn't be a second interview unless they suspect "fradulent marriage" so don't worry.

Hi:

No - receiving a SS card is not an indication that the NC has cleared. Most people find out when they have the interview or when the "Welcome Letter" arrives, or it indicates online that the "Welcome Letter" was sent.
